NotesGERSHWIN F1 - CUCUMBER - HYBRID
(Parthenocarpic - Pollination Independent - Greenhouse Friendly)

TYPE: Mini, seedless, greenhouse type
SEED DEVELOPMENT: Typically Seedless
FRUIT LENGTH: 5-6"
FRUIT CHARACTERISTICS: Smooth, dark green, slender
MATURITY: Approximately 35-40 days from transplant
YIELD POTENTIAL: Very High

KEY ATTRIBUTES:

POLLINATION: Sets fruit without pollination. Well-suited for greenhouse environments ensuring consistent, seedless production.
EARLY MATURITY: One of the earlier maturing mini cucumber varieties.
DISEASE RESISTANCE: Often exhibits good resistance to common greenhouse cucumber diseases, including powdery mildew.
PRODUCTIVITY: Produces a large quantity of small, uniform fruits on vigorous vines.
FLAVOR PROFILE: Crisp, mild, and sweet, with a thin, tender skin.
TIME TO HARVEST: Very quick to mature, allowing for multiple harvests.
GROWING GUIDELINES:

STARTING: Sow indoors 3-4 weeks before the desired transplant date into the greenhouse. Maintain optimal germination temperatures (75-85°F).
SPACING: Space plants 12-18 inches apart along rows, with adequate spacing between rows for airflow and access. Vertical growing is essential.
PLANT SUPPORT: Requires a strong vertical support system, such as trellising with strings or netting, to support the vining growth and numerous fruits in a greenhouse.
HARVESTING: Harvest frequently when fruits reach 5-6 inches in length. Regular picking encourages continuous production of these mini cucumbers.
